I have been trying to figure out a way to attach the hose at the gauntlet that doesn't put a lot of tension on the spigot. I am afraid the tension of the hose will eventually snap off the spigot end.
I have experimented with taking a piece of hose and using progressively larger drill bits on the spigot end to ream out the hose so that it is not so stiff. When I'm done, the hose will be much softer and more "bendy" where it attaches at the spigot and about 4 inches up the tube (the length of my drill bits. I am still trying to get it right as you have to go very slow. If you go too fast, the tube will twist and I've already cut a hole in it.
To get the hose to fit on the spigot, after you've reamed it out, use some duct tape to get it to the right thickness then slip it on.
